The Pampell-Day Homestead historic marker is located at 409 W Alamo street in a lovely neighborhood near downtown Brenham.
In 2017 the house looks long-vacant, the marker is in tough shape, and the home clearly needs repairs.
Marker Number: 8376
Marker Text: Built 1844. Native pine and sand brick. Hudson River style front wing added in 1875 by T. J. Pampell, Civil War veteran, owner of store and mule-drawn street cars.
Home of Pampells and Days for 3 generations. Owned by Mrs. Edwina Day Hallstein.
Recorded Texas Historic Landmark -- 1966
